智能型电池容量测试仪的研制
A Design of the Intelligent Battery Capacity Testing Instrument
【摘要】 汽油的燃烧会给大气带来严重的污染,因而无污染的电动自行车应运而生.电动自行车的电池容量是判断电动自行车质量的主要参数.智能型电池容量测试仪的研制很好地解决电池容量测试的问题.它以AT89C52单片机作为控制器,实现了恒流放电、自动记录放电时间、自动判别电池组电压、自动判别电池极性、反接保护报警、启动和暂停等一系列功能.实际应用表明,恒定放电电流为5A时,测试仪具有测试精度高(误差小于1%),使用方便(放电过程不需人工干预)和安全可靠(保护报警)等特点.
【Abstract】 Because of the air pollution caused by the combustion of gasoline, the electromotion bicycle is invented and soon becomes popular all over the world. A testing instrument of battery capacity, one of the most important parameters of the quality control of electromotion bicycles, is presented in this paper. With a MCU (Micro Controller Unit) developed by Atmel-AT89C52, a lot of functions of the instrument, such as constant current discharging, auto discharge recording, voltage level judgment, polarity identification, reverse connection alarm, setting up and pause, can be guaranteed. The design, circuit analysis and flow chart of the instrument are described in detail. Practical use shows that with a constant discharging current of 5A, the instrument has high precision (the rate of error occurrence is less than 1%) and friendly man-machine interface (no human intervening needed in the discharging process), thus it,s safe and reliable.
